1. The Rise of a Football Legend

José Mourinho began his coaching journey in the mid-1990s, but it was his time at Porto that catapulted him into the spotlight. He led the team to a UEFA Champions League victory in 2004, showcasing his knack for turning underdog teams into champions. His success at Porto opened doors to managerial positions at prestigious clubs like Chelsea, Inter Milan, and Real Madrid. Each stop on his journey underlined his philosophy: meticulous preparation, strong defensive organization, and an unwavering will to win.

2. Tactical Brilliance and Adaptability

Mourinho is renowned for his tactical flexibility. He often adjusts his game plan to counter the strengths of his opponents, making him a nightmare for rival coaches. Whether employing a rigid defensive strategy or an attacking game plan, Mourinho understands the tactical nuances of the sport exceptionally well. His styles vary from the “Bus Parking” technique, where he prioritizes defense, to high-pressing systems aimed at dominating possession. This adaptability not only baffles opponents but also engages fans, illustrating a constantly evolving game.

3. The Psychology of Winning

Beyond tactics and strategies, Mourinho’s psychological approach is central to his success. He is a master motivator, known for fostering a sense of loyalty among his players. By building strong relationships, he inspires confidence and commitment, often leading his teams to exceed expectations. Mourinho’s ability to handle pressure, especially in high-stakes matches, sets him apart from many other coaches. His charisma and occasional controversial remarks keep the media and fans intrigued, ensuring that he remains a focal point in the football world.
